Output 59fc8032f65c6b1da882a97a3e94a0249be3f101d0ec3dc56cdef72098c19829:1

value
2590799139
script pubkey
OP_0 OP_PUSHBYTES_20 01c7a8f37ca4b96a07c0022fb72ca5d2e76be654
address
ltc1qq8r63umu5juk5p7qqghmwt996tnkhej5a9l5ne
transaction
59fc8032f65c6b1da882a97a3e94a0249be3f101d0ec3dc56cdef72098c19829
spent
true